Buying Guide for the Best Electric Ukuleles

Choosing the right electric ukulele can be a fun and rewarding experience, but it requires some understanding of the key specifications that differentiate one model from another. By focusing on these specs, you can find an electric ukulele that suits your playing style, sound preferences, and performance needs. Here are the key specs to consider and how to navigate them to make the best choice for you.
Body TypeThe body type of an electric ukulele affects its sound and playability. There are generally three types: solid body, semi-hollow body, and hollow body. Solid body ukuleles are less prone to feedback and are great for high-volume performances. Semi-hollow bodies offer a balance between acoustic resonance and electric amplification, making them versatile for various music styles. Hollow body ukuleles provide a more traditional, acoustic-like sound but can be more susceptible to feedback at high volumes. Choose a body type based on where and how you plan to play your ukulele.
Pickup TypePickups are crucial for amplifying the sound of your electric ukulele. There are two main types: piezo and magnetic. Piezo pickups are common in electric ukuleles and capture the vibration of the strings and body, offering a more natural, acoustic sound. Magnetic pickups, similar to those in electric guitars, provide a stronger, more electric sound. If you prefer a more traditional ukulele sound, go for piezo pickups. If you want a more electric, rock-oriented sound, magnetic pickups might be the better choice.
Scale LengthScale length refers to the distance between the nut and the bridge of the ukulele. It affects the tension of the strings and the overall playability. Common scale lengths for ukuleles are soprano (13 inches), concert (15 inches), tenor (17 inches), and baritone (19 inches). Soprano and concert scales are easier to play for beginners and those with smaller hands, while tenor and baritone scales offer more room for finger placement and a deeper sound. Choose a scale length that feels comfortable for your hands and suits your musical style.
Wood TypeThe type of wood used in the construction of an electric ukulele influences its tone and resonance. Common woods include mahogany, koa, spruce, and maple. Mahogany provides a warm, rich sound, while koa offers a bright, clear tone and is often used in traditional Hawaiian ukuleles. Spruce is known for its bright and punchy sound, and maple offers a clear, articulate tone. Consider the type of music you want to play and the sound you prefer when choosing the wood type for your ukulele.
ElectronicsThe quality and type of electronics in an electric ukulele can greatly affect its amplified sound. Look for ukuleles with built-in preamps and equalizers, which allow you to adjust the tone and volume directly on the instrument. Some models also come with built-in tuners, which can be very convenient. If you plan to perform live or record, high-quality electronics are essential for achieving the best sound. Consider your performance needs and whether you require additional features like tuners or equalizers.
PlayabilityPlayability refers to how comfortable and easy the ukulele is to play. Factors that affect playability include the neck profile, action (string height), and fretboard material. A comfortable neck profile and low action make it easier to press down the strings and play for extended periods. The fretboard material can also affect the feel of the instrument; common materials include rosewood and ebony, which offer smooth playability. Try out different ukuleles to see which one feels the most comfortable in your hands.
